Species (Taxon ID) Arabidopsis thaliana (thale cress) (taxon:3702)
Gene Name(s) AT2G30490 ( synonyms: AT2G30490, ATC4H, C4H, CYP73A5, REF3, CINNAMATE 4-HYDROXYLASE, CINNAMATE-4-HYDROXYLASE, REDUCED EPRDERMAL FLUORESCENCE 3, T6B20.16, T6B20_16 )
Protein Name(s) AT2G30490,
